NETHERLANDS (United), Zeeland, large clump of over fifty copper duits, 1752. Sch-98; KM-70A. 216 grams total. roughly 3" x 2" x 1". A very compact pile of multitudinous coins, mostly solid and well detailed, sturdily bonded with green oxidation, many of the coins partially cleaned (light copper color) to accentuate visibility of date and VOC monogram, an excellent display and one of very few such massive clumps available. Pedigreed to the Steve Valentine Collection, with original certificate from the salvor/conservator. Recovered from: Bredenhof, sunk in 1753 off Mozambique, east of Africa
